Kiev Mayor Klitschko SLAMS Zelensky in Interview With Foreign Press – Former Champion Heavyweight Boxer Says Ukraine Now ‘STINKS of Authoritarianism’

Klitschko publicly attacked Zelensky’s government.

Former world heavyweight champion boxer, currently mayor of Kiev, Vitali Klitschko went out publicly and torched Volodymyr Zelensky’s presidential office.

Yesterday (30), Klitschko gave an interview to the UK Times (behind a paywall) and said that the work of the Kiev City Council is paralyzed by ‘raids, interrogations and threats of fabricated criminal proceedings’.

Berliner Zeitung reported (translated from the German)

“’This is a purge of democratic principles and institutions under the guise of war’, he said. ‘I once said that it smells of authoritarianism in our country. Now it stinks of it’.

The British daily newspaper describes the open power conflict between Zelensky and Klitschko as a ‘de facto state of war’ between the two politicians.”

The Ukrainian Anti-Corruption has arrested seven employees of the Kiev city administration in a large-scale operation, part of investigations targeting an alleged criminal network involved in corruption cases related to urban development.

“’Many mayors are intimidated, but my celebrity status is a protection’, Klitschko told the Times. ‘You can dismiss the mayor of Chernihiv, but it is very difficult to dismiss the mayor of the capital, whom the whole world knows. That is why everything is being done to discredit and destroy my reputation’.”

Zelensky ‘stinks of authoritarianism’: Kiev mayor Klitschko.

Tensions between Zelensky and Klitschko started before the war, with the central government accusing the Kiev city administration of corruption.

“In January 2025, Klitschko published an open letter to the president. In it, he criticized Timur Tkachenko, the new head of the Kiev military administration appointed by Zelensky, accusing him of overstepping his authority.

Klitschko urged Zelensky to ‘prevent the destruction of local self-government’. According to Klitschko, Tkachenko had blocked important decisions of the city administration, among other things.”

Tkatschenko fired back, accusing Klitschko of ‘failing to shut down’ the brothel ‘Tootsies’, located in the basement of the same building where he lives.
